The Save Mart Companies CARES Foundation – Feeding Forward Grant Cycle (2026)

3 Min Read

Grants Supporting Retail Food Recovery Infrastructure

The Save Mart Companies CARES Foundation supports community-based nonprofit organizations working to build stronger communities through fresh foods, access to food, and programs that help youth thrive. The foundation’s Q3 2026 grant cycle is a special Feeding Forward cycle, open exclusively to organizations engaged in retail food recovery efforts with funding requests related to infrastructure needs.

Organization: The Save Mart Companies CARES Foundation
Support Type: Community grants / food recovery infrastructure grants
Geographic Focus: Communities served by The Save Mart Companies, including Save Mart, Lucky, and FoodMaxx store communities

About the Funder

The Save Mart Companies operates Save Mart, Lucky, and FoodMaxx stores and supports local communities through The Save Mart Companies CARES Foundation. Established in 2000, the CARES Foundation is the company’s philanthropic nonprofit organization.

The foundation supports programs and organizations that provide vital resources for children and families in the communities The Save Mart Companies serves. Its giving focuses on building stronger communities through fresh foods, access to food, and programs that support youth and help them thrive.

What This Program Supports

The Q3 2026 Feeding Forward Grant Cycle is focused specifically on retail food recovery efforts.

For the August 2026 cycle, eligible requests must be related to:

Retail food recovery efforts
Infrastructure needs that support food recovery work
Programs that improve access to fresh food
Community-based food access initiatives serving children, families, or residents in need

This is not a general giving cycle. Q3 grants are limited to Feeding Forward–related applications only.

Eligible Support Types

Grant requests may range from $500 to $10,000.

Requests should support programs or organizations that align with The CARES Foundation’s focus areas and, for the Q3 cycle, must be connected to retail food recovery infrastructure needs.

Programs or organizations requesting less than $500 should contact the store manager of the nearest Save Mart Companies store location for local request consideration.

Eligibility & Preferences

The CARES Foundation reviews applications quarterly and considers factors such as:

Breadth of the audience served
Likely community impact
Importance of the community need being addressed
Community reputation of the organization or program
Service history
Financial stability

The foundation notes that no single factor is necessarily weighted more heavily than another. Each application is reviewed in comparison with other groups and programs seeking funding during the same cycle.

Organizations receiving grants for more than one year must demonstrate meaningful outcomes from the foundation’s previous investment.

Ineligible Requests

The CARES Foundation does not provide funding for:

Individuals, except when supported through selected nonprofit programs
Fundraisers or fundraising activities
For-profit groups
Professional associations or similar organizations
Churches, temples, synagogues, or mosques
Groups or programs that receive the majority of their funding from federal, state, or local government or related agencies
Staff costs
Organizations with overhead expenses above best-in-class standards, generally 20%

Product donation requests, youth sports team sponsorships, and community organization fundraiser requests should be directed to a local store manager rather than submitted through the grant application.

Funding Amounts

Grant requests should be a minimum of $500 and may be up to $10,000.

The CARES Foundation contributes approximately $500,000 annually in small grants to support community-based nonprofit organizations.

Timeline & Review

📅 Application Deadline: August 10, 2026
📅 Grant Cycle: Q3 Feeding Forward Grant Cycle
📅 Review Type: Quarterly review

The August 10, 2026 deadline is open exclusively to organizations engaged in retail food recovery efforts with funding requests related to infrastructure needs.

Application / Request Process

Applicants should submit requests through The Save Mart Companies CARES Foundation online grant application.

Why This Opportunity Is a Good Fit

This opportunity is a strong fit for nonprofit organizations that:

Are engaged in retail food recovery efforts
Need infrastructure support to strengthen food recovery work
Serve communities connected to Save Mart, Lucky, or FoodMaxx store areas
Work to improve access to fresh food
Can demonstrate meaningful community need and likely local impact

Because the Q3 cycle is limited to Feeding Forward–related applications, this deadline is best suited for organizations with a clear food recovery infrastructure request rather than general food access, youth, or community programming proposals.
